This is the problem with a RNG based hitting system. Its like they're using the same system they developed years ago because they don't want to design a new one. With technology at where it is they need to design a physics based system that simply puts the bat on the ball so to speak. Make the PCI bat shaped with a "sweet" spot. Then make the ball react off the batt based off where it hits on the bat, the angle, and the timing of the swing. [censored] in the sweet will result in good contact/higher chances of hits, while [censored] outside the sweet spot would be okay/bad results with a low result of hits. At least then user input would matter and we could see why out ball was or wasn't a hit. Feedback is useless in the current system because it doesn't match up with the result.
